Cooler weather and clear water at 93 cfs are improving Silver Creek after summer doldrums. Tricos, Baetis, and Callibaetis should keep you busy through early September.

The South Fork is holding at 814 cfs with prime 59-degree water—excellent wade fishing before flows drop in early September. Pinks, Baetis, caddis, and craneflies are working; Flavs, King Prince, and Rubber Legged Stones are solid patterns.

Tricos and Baetis lead the bite on Silver Creek next week, with afternoon Callibaetis and terrestrials in the mix. Flows are stable and water temps are ideal.

Crystal clear water at 1200 cfs and 59°F with Pinks in afternoons and Caddis in evening. Fish buggy dries with droppers all day.
